Dinari Secures $12.7M to Democratize US Stock Access for Global Investors

Dinari has secured a substantial $12.7 million funding round to revolutionize how U.S. stocks are traded and accessed. This Series A investment, led by prominent venture capital firms like Hack VC and Blockchange Ventures, will enable Dinari to bring tokenized US equities to non-U.S. investors. This move signifies a significant step forward in expanding global access to previously exclusive markets.
